Course Objectives: | With this course the student is to be able to control building materials and construction used in the mechanical installations. |
Course Content: | Waste water systems and components in buildings (main pipes, columns, floor pipes, connecting pipes, vent pipes), and the importance of plumbing, qualification requirements for drinking water, city water distribution, building wiring connected to city water, building a clean water supply pipes used Hot water system installation procedures, a clean water supply assembly rules, laying of water supply in wet locations, water meter installation and measures to prevent freezing, the definition of electricity, electrical current, voltage, potential, resistance concept, electrical circuit types, the energy and power concepts, electrical The materials used in the field, electric circuit, and the laws, housing electrical components internal and external plumbing, building heating systems and determine the need for heat, fuel types and characteristics, and characteristics of a central heating system heating installation, gas installation. |
